Michael Wilbon short bio: Michael Wilbon is a veteran American sports journalist and commentator known for his work at The Washington Post and as the co-host of ESPN’s “Pardon the Interruption.” His direct style and deep sports knowledge have made him one of the most recognizable voices in sports media.

When Did Sheryl and Michael Wilbon Get Married?

Sheryl Wilbon and Michael Wilbon are commonly reported to have married in 1997. The fact that they’ve been together for decades is one of the most striking parts of their story. Do Michael and Sheryl Wilbon Have Children?

Yes. Michael and Sheryl Wilbon have one son, widely reported as Matthew. The couple has kept their child’s life away from the spotlight as much as possible, which is a major reason their family remains protected from the constant attention that can follow a TV personality.
